I was a young working woman in the 1970s. Gotta say, I didn't use a lot of those products and, in fact, associate them more with the 1950s and 60s. The 70's were all about Clinique and its three-step regimen. Lipstick was beige-y and neutral. There were some cute pert hairstyles like Tennille's, along with Farrah's layers, of course. I suppose those supermarket cereals held their own but this was the era of health food. We ate a lot of granola. Quiche became madly popular. And, yes, the 70s was the decade of fine movies, including the more arty ones from Europe, and in NYC we all lined up for the films of Woody Allen. Annie Hall may be the quintessential lifestyle flick of the 1970s!

Another love letter to the 70s Laura ❤😍 I was born in 1972, so my memories of the decade are sweet, childhood memories. Lots of time spent with my grandparents and aunts and uncles. I think people still made a lot of their clothes by hand, especially in my family, so trips to the giant fabric store with my grandmother were frequent. Sears was also the go to for early childhood outfits as well as some smaller, local department stores. Growing up in a beach area of California the smell of coconut infused suntan lotion brings me right back to childhood. Beaches and swimming pools always smelled like heavenly coconut 🥥 We moved to the house that my mother still lives in in 1976, new construction, and it had wall to wall god shag. My bedroom's color theme was green, orange and yellow with a stretched fabric giraffe 🦒 art panel.
